Browns Plantations

Browns Plantations, a leading name in the agricultural sector, is headquartered in Kenya (KE) and operates extensively across East Africa. Founded in 2005, the company has established itself as a key player in the cultivation and export of high-quality tea and coffee, renowned for their unique flavour profiles and sustainable farming practices. With a commitment to excellence, Browns Plantations has achieved significant milestones, including certifications for organic and fair-trade practices, which enhance its market position. The company’s core offerings, including premium tea blends and specialty coffee, are distinguished by their rich taste and ethical sourcing. As a result, Browns Plantations has garnered a loyal customer base and recognition within the industry for its dedication to quality and sustainability.

Browns Plantations's reported carbon emissions

Browns Plantations, headquartered in Kenya (KE), currently does not have available data on carbon emissions, as no specific emissions figures have been provided. Consequently, there are no reported Scope 1, 2, or 3 emissions data to analyse. In the absence of concrete emissions data, it is essential to highlight that Browns Plantations has not outlined any formal reduction targets or commitments to climate initiatives. This lack of information suggests that the company may still be in the early stages of developing a comprehensive climate strategy. As the industry increasingly prioritises sustainability and carbon footprint reduction, it will be crucial for Browns Plantations to establish clear climate commitments and measurable targets to align with global efforts in combating climate change.
